Poster of Cast and Crew in Toot The Tiny Tugboat - Season 1 - Episode 12 - Toot's Holiday

Toot The Tiny Tugboat - Season 1 - Toot's Holiday (Episode 12)

Episode Aired On:
Tuesday, November 4 2014
10 years ago